Makita's 7-1/4 in hypoid saw (model 5477NB), combines a powerful 15 A motor and Makita efficient hypoid gears with ease-of-use features for more power, better performance and great cuts. The 5477NB is engineered for framing walls, siding, roofs and floors using a range of dimensional lumber and engineered lumber, including OSB, LVL, PSL, plywood and more. It is ideal for framers, builders, carpenters and general contractors seeking a best-in-class 7-1/4 in hypoid saw.

- Hypoid gears deliver more power and have greater surface contact than conventional worm drive gears
- Powerful 15 A motor for increased productivity
- Oil bath technology and sealed gear housing for less maintenance
- 0 to 51.5 deg bevel capacity with positive stops at 45 deg and 51.5 deg is ideal for truss and rafter cut-outs
- High-quality, heat treated hypoid gears are engineered for long lasting performance
- Lower guard design improves performance when making bevel and narrow cuts
- Oversized top handle for better fit and added comfort
- Large levers for fast bevel and depth adjustments
- Push-button spindle lock for operator convenience
- Blade wrench is attached to saw for fast and convenient blade changing
